Information technology — Security techniques — Hash-functions — Part 3: Dedicated hash-functions

ISO/IEC 10118-3:2004 specifies the following seven dedicated hash-functions, i.e. specially-designed hash-functions:
- the first hash-function (RIPEMD-160) in Clause 7 provides hash-codes of lengths up to 160 bits;
- the second hash-function (RIPEMD-128) in Clause 8 provides hash-codes of lengths up to 128 bits;
- the third hash-function (SHA-1) in Clause 9 provides hash-codes of lengths up to 160 bits;
- the fourth hash-function (SHA-256) in Clause 10 provides hash-codes of lengths up to 256 bits;
- the fifth hash-function (SHA-512) in Clause 11 provides hash-codes of lengths up to 512 bits;
- the sixth hash-function (SHA-384) in Clause 12 provides hash-codes of a fixed length, 384 bits; and
- the seventh hash-function (WHIRLPOOL) in Clause 13 provides hash-codes of lengths up to 512 bits.
For each of these dedicated hash-functions, ISO/IEC 10118-3:2004 specifies a round-function that consists of a sequence of sub-functions, a padding method, initializing values, parameters, constants, and an object identifier as normative information, and also specifies several computation examples as informative information.
